FIS Nordic World Ski Championships 2019 – Individual large hill/10 km

The Individual large hill/10 km competition at the FIS Nordic World Ski Championships 2019 was held on 22 February 2019.[1][2]

Individual large hill/10 km
at the FIS Nordic World Ski Championships 2019
LocationSeefeld in Tirol, Austria
Dates22 February
Competitors59 from 18 nations
Winning time23:43.0
Medalists
gold medal    Germany
silver medal    Norway
bronze medal    Austria
